Preguntas frecuentes sobre alquileres en Frisco
¿Que tipo de alquileres hay actualmente en Frisco?
Actualmente hay 254 Apartamentos de Alquiler en Frisco, TX con precios que van desde $908 hasta $32,024. También hay 919 Casas Unifamiliares, Condominios y Casas Adosadas en alquiler disponibles actualmente en Frisco que van desde $550 hasta $17,500.
¿Cuál es el rango de precios actual de las viviendas de alquiler en Frisco?
Los precios hoy en día para las casas,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ler en Frisco oscilan entre $550 hasta $17,500 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$3,197.
Cuánto cuestan los alquileres más amplios de tres y cuatro dormitorios en Frisco?
Para quienes buscan una vivienda más grande, los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en Frisco oscilan entre $1,444 hasta $17,907, mientras que las casas con tres dormitorios,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ler oscilan entre $700 hasta $7,200. Los alquileres de viviendas unifamiliares de cuatro dormitorios también están disponibles a partir de $850 y los apartamentos de cuatro dormitorios comienzan en $2,289.
